      <description>&lt;p&gt;When I first found Streamlit I was thrilled at how quickly I could build apps in Python. One of the first things I did was to see how fast it would take to convert a Jupyter notebook to Streamlit, so I rebuilt the &lt;a href="https://github.com/andfanilo/ddsp-streamlit-ui" rel="noopener noreferrer"&gt;Timbre Transfer demo&lt;/a&gt;. While I loved how simple and quick it was to do this - one issue I kept running into with my Streamlit apps was how they would rerun every time I interacted with the slider.&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fi%2Fbp5fobi6sy2518rye4qb.gif"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fi%2Fbp5fobi6sy2518rye4qb.gif" title="Manual Regression Analysis" alt="Manual Regression Analysis"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;In this manual regression demo, Streamlit reruns the script every time the slider's value is changed. If the computation becomes overly complex, then the animation tends to lag behind the slider interaction.&lt;/p&gt;

&lt;p&gt;Imagine if you wanted to use a slider to parametrize a Machine Learning model, but the model would be trained every time you moved the slider... it would be quite time-consuming! Unfortunately, the Streamlit Slider is deeply ingrained into the Streamlit codebase, so making such a change is easier said than done.&lt;/p&gt;

&lt;p&gt;Streamlit version 0.63, however, introduced &lt;a href="https://medium.com/streamlit/introducing-streamlit-components-d73f2092ae30" rel="noopener noreferrer"&gt;Streamlit components&lt;/a&gt; that now enable us to integrate arbitrary HTML/CSS/JS code into our apps. The extensions can then be published so that other users can benefit from this custom functionality.&lt;/p&gt;

&lt;p&gt;Our slider problem is the PERFECT use case for this new extension point!&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fi%2Fmxe916hoypwxnpcyfsdn.gif"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fi%2Fmxe916hoypwxnpcyfsdn.gif" title="Custom slider" alt="Custom slider"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;This in-depth tutorial will teach you all the techniques to build your first Streamlit component, by rendering a slider that reruns Streamlit on mouse release rather than value change.&lt;/p&gt;

      <description>&lt;p&gt;&lt;a href="https://medium.com/streamlit/introducing-streamlit-components-d73f2092ae30" rel="noopener noreferrer"&gt;Streamlit Components are out !&lt;/a&gt; This opens a lot of new possibilities as it makes it easy to integrate any interactive Javascript library into Streamlit, and send data back and forth between a Python script and a React component. &lt;/p&gt;

&lt;p&gt;Let's build a quick example around it to help quickstart an answer &lt;a href="https://discuss.streamlit.io/t/could-we-have-plotly-figurewidget-support/4271" rel="noopener noreferrer"&gt;to a forum question about Plotly cross-interactive filtering&lt;/a&gt; : can we build a scatterplot where selected points are sent back into Python ? We will solve this by creating a Plotly.js component with lasso selection and communicate selected points to Python. &l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fi%2Ftucjnm38metahzgxemhe.gif"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fdev-to-uploads.s3.amazonaws.com%2Fi%2Ftucjnm38metahzgxemhe.gif" alt="Alt Text"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;&lt;em&gt;While this tutorial is accessible to anyone with no JS/React experience, I do skip on some important frontend/React concepts. I have a longer tutorial &lt;a href="https://streamlit-components-tutorial.netlify.app/" rel="noopener noreferrer"&gt;here&lt;/a&gt; that addresses them but don't hesitate to check the React website if you want to go deeper.&lt;/em&gt;&lt;/p&gt;

&lt;h2&gt;
  
  
  Prerequisite : How does plotly work ?
&lt;/h2&gt;

&lt;p&gt;A lot of Data Scientists use &lt;a href="https://plotly.com/python" rel="noopener noreferrer"&gt;plotly.py&lt;/a&gt; to build interactive charts. plotly.py is actually a Python wrapper for &lt;a href="https://plotly.com/javascript/" rel="noopener noreferrer"&gt;plotly.js&lt;/a&gt;. Plotly figures are represented by a JSON specification which the Python client generates for you that plotly.js can consume to render a graph. &lt;/p&gt;

&lt;p&gt;If you know Altair from the Vega ecosystem, Altair works as a Python wrapper for Vega-lite in the exact same way plotly.py is a Python wrapper for plotly.js.&lt;/p&gt;

&lt;p&gt;If we want to understand things a bit, on the Python side we have a wrapper &lt;code&gt;my_component()&lt;/code&gt; function which calls a private &lt;code&gt;_component_func()&lt;/code&gt;. This private function returned by &lt;code&gt;components.declare_component&lt;/code&gt; accesses frontend resources from the url &lt;code&gt;http://localhost:3001&lt;/code&gt;, the other running dev server delivering the frontend component !&lt;/p&gt;

&lt;p&gt;On the Javascript side, we define a functional component &lt;code&gt;MyComponent&lt;/code&gt; which returns a single block with "Hello world" inside. This is the output served by the dev server which Streamlit retrieves and renders in the browser. &lt;/p&gt;

&lt;p&gt;We also make use of a React hook &lt;code&gt;useEffect&lt;/code&gt; which runs an anonymous callback function after the component has rendered to compute the height of the render, then update the height of the iframe containing the component. If you omit that function, your component will have a height of 0 and be invisible to the eye, but it will actually be there if you inspect the page source code with your browser's devtools.&lt;/p&gt;

&lt;h2&gt;
  
  
  Step 2 - Bidirectional communication between Python and React
&lt;/h2&gt;

&lt;p&gt;The &lt;code&gt;_component_func&lt;/code&gt; in &lt;code&gt;my_component/__init__.py&lt;/code&gt; manages the call to the frontend web server to fetch the component. Any argument passed through this function is JSON-serialized to the React component. For example a Python Dict is passed as a JSON object to the dev web server and available in our frontend counterpart. &lt;/p&gt;

&lt;p&gt;Here we set up data communication from Python to Javascript. To send data from Javascript to Python, we use the &lt;code&gt;Streamlit.setComponentValue()&lt;/code&gt; method, the value will then be stored as the return value for &lt;code&gt;_component_func&lt;/code&gt; :&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;Why did we pass the JSON as a string to reparse it on the JS side ? I actually initially used &lt;code&gt;fig.to_dict&lt;/code&gt; to pass a Dict in &lt;code&gt;_component_func&lt;/code&gt;. It should then get serialized directly as a Javascript object, but it actually resulted in &lt;code&gt;Error serializing numpy.ndarray&lt;/code&gt;, requiring converting the numpy array as Python lists so they can be considered JSON-serializable. I think there is a &lt;code&gt;plotly.utils.PlotlyJSONEncoder&lt;/code&gt; that does it for you but haven't tested it...&lt;/p&gt;
&lt;/blockquote&gt;

&lt;p&gt;If you rerender the app, Streamlit will recreate the plot from scratch with new data points. We can put the data in cache instead for our example. &lt;code&gt;_component_func&lt;/code&gt; also has a &lt;code&gt;key&lt;/code&gt; parameter which prevents the component from remounting from scratch when the Streamlit app rerenders : &lt;/p&gt;
